Tomato sauce

Tomato Sauce

Tomato sauce is a homogeneous dark red sauce containing tomatoes, sugar, salt, acid, spices, - much the same thing as US ketchup. In the US, a more heterogeneous concoction, served in and on more foods such as pasta.

Tomato sauce Recipes

